Grants are available to community and public sector organisations in the UK for projects to protect nationally important heritage assets that are at risk due to the impact of coronavirus (COVID-19).
Background
The COVID-19 Response Fund is a £40 million fund being distributed by the National Heritage Memorial Fund (NHMF).
The fund comprises two lots of £20 million:
- NHMF has made a commitment of £20 million, which is available to applicants from across the UK
- A £20 million Cultural Assets Fund has been made available by the Department for Digital, Culture, Media and Sport (DCMS) as part of the UK Government’s wider Culture Recovery Fund. This funding will safeguard nationally important heritage assets within England
Objectives of fund
The purpose of the fund is to help safeguard and save the UK’s most important heritage assets which are in jeopardy due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
